The Indian hotel industry has achieved a monumental milestone, officially emerging as a $3.86 billion capital market.
A recent industry report highlights this massive surge in investment activity, underscoring a profound shift in how institutional investors, private equity firms, and developers view the long-term potential of India’s hospitality ecosystem.
Driven by robust domestic demand, expanding tourism infrastructure, and rising average daily rates (ADR), the sector is drawing unprecedented capital, turning hotel real estate into one of the most lucrative asset classes in the region.
Why It Matters
1) Institutionalization of Hotel Real Estate
The influx of $3.86 billion signifies that Indian hospitality is no longer just a fragmented market of individual properties. It has matured into a structured, institutionalized capital market, attracting top-tier global and domestic investors looking for scalable yields.
2) Rapid Supply and Portfolio Expansion
With substantial capital backing, major hotel chains and independent groups are rapidly expanding their footprints into Tier-2 and Tier-3 cities, catering to the underserved spiritual, business, and leisure travel segments across India.
3) Tech-Driven Asset Optimization
As institutional investors demand stronger returns on their investments, hotels are under pressure to maximize operational efficiency and revenue per available room (RevPAR). This is driving an immediate need for sophisticated, automated technology to manage distribution, pricing, and guest acquisition seamlessly.
